A single electron orbits a stationary nucleus of charge +Ze, where Z is a constant. It requires 47.2 eV to excite electron from second Bohr orbit to third Bohr orbit, find the value of Z.

Solution

The correct option is C 5
Let us consider the problem:
n1=2n2=3:ε=47.2eV
We have
ε=13.6z2(1n211n22)eV
Implies that
47.2=13.6z2(122132)
Hence the answer is z=5.
